Skyhooks Unveil ‘In The Heat Of The Night’ 50′ Mini Documentary

As a Christmas surprise for fans across Australia, the Skyhooks Archives has released a new mini documentary titled In The Heat Of The Night. 50. The film revisits the band's December 1975 In The Heat Of The Night tour, a pivotal run of shows staged just before Skyhooks departed for the United States. The tour was rarely documented at the time, making this release a significant addition to the band's visual history.

Joe Ely, Texas Progressive Country Pioneer And Austin Scene Architect, Dead At 78

Joe Ely, the American singer, songwriter and guitarist who helped define Texas progressive country, has died aged 78. Ely passed away on December 15, 2025, at his home in Taos, New Mexico. His death followed complications from Parkinson's disease and Lewy body dementia. He was surrounded by his wife and manager Sharon, and daughter Marie.

Armageddon Cult Classic Turns 50 With Limited Anniversary Vinyl Reissue

One of hard rock's great cult albums is returning to circulation, as Armageddon marks its 50th anniversary with a newly remastered vinyl reissue. Originally released in 1975, the self-titled album by Armageddon has long been regarded as a missing link between British blues rock, progressive rock, and emerging heavy sounds of the mid 1970s.

Fatboy Slim’s Legendary Satisfaction Skank Finally Gets Official Release

One of dance music's most notorious unreleased tracks is finally official. Fatboy Slim's Satisfaction Skank, long regarded as one of the world's most bootlegged recordings, has been cleared for release after 25 years in limbo. The breakthrough came after The Rolling Stones approved the use of their iconic riff from (I Can't Get No) Satisfaction.
